डीक्राव

From Vigyanwiki
Revision as of 13:25, 20 June 2023 by alpha>Indicwiki (Created page with "{{more citations needed|date=March 2015}} {{lowercase title|title=dcraw}} {{Infobox software | name = dcraw | logo = Dcraw plate large.jpg | s...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)


dcraw
Original author(s)Dave Coffin
Initial release23 February 1997; 27 years ago (1997-02-23)[1]
Stable release9.28 (1 June 2018; 6 years ago (2018-06-01)[2]) [±]
Written inANSI C
Operating systemCross-platform
PlatformPlatform independent
Available inEnglish and 11 others
Typeraw decoding software
LicenseGPLv2+

dcraw एक खुला स्रोत सॉफ्टवेयर है। ओपन-सोर्स कंप्यूटर प्रोग्राम है जो कई कच्ची छवि प्रारूप फाइलों को पढ़ने में सक्षम है, जो आमतौर पर मिड-रेंज और हाई-एंड डिजिटल कैमरा द्वारा निर्मित होती हैं। dcraw इन छवियों को मानक टैग की गई छवि फ़ाइल स्वरूप और Netpbm प्रारूप छवि स्वरूपों में परिवर्तित करता है। इस रूपांतरण को कभी-कभी कच्ची छवि (फिल्म विकास की प्रक्रिया के अनुरूप) के रूप में संदर्भित किया जाता है क्योंकि यह कच्चे छवि संवेदक डेटा (एक डिजिटल नकारात्मक) को देखने योग्य रूप में प्रस्तुत करता है।

कई अन्य इमेज प्रोसेसिंग प्रोग्राम रॉ फाइलों को पढ़ने में सक्षम बनाने के लिए आंतरिक रूप से dcraw का उपयोग करते हैं।

Dcraw का विकास 23 फरवरी, 1997 को शुरू हुआ। संस्करण 1.0 को 5 मई, 2000 को संशोधन 1.18 में जारी किया गया था।[3] 3.15 तक के संस्करणों ने कैनन पॉवरशॉट कन्वर्टर नाम का इस्तेमाल किया, v3.40 से शुरू हुआ नाम रॉ फोटो डिकोडर था, जो v5.70 में रॉ फोटो डिकोडर dcraw पर स्विच कर रहा था। संस्करण 8.86 ने 300 कैमरों का समर्थन किया।[1] विकास रुक गया है, मई 2015 से केवल दो रिलीज़ और जून 2018 की अंतिम रिलीज़ के साथ,[1]लेकिन dcraw के हिस्से LibRaw में शामिल हैं।

प्रेरणा

जबकि अधिकांश कैमरा निर्माता अपने कैमरों के लिए रॉ इमेज डिकोडिंग सॉफ़्टवेयर की आपूर्ति करते हैं, यह सॉफ़्टवेयर लगभग हमेशा स्वामित्व वाला सॉफ़्टवेयर होता है, और जब कैमरा मॉडल बंद कर दिया जाता है तो अक्सर यह असमर्थित हो जाता है। फ़ाइल स्वरूप स्वयं अक्सर गैर-दस्तावेजी होते हैं, और कई निर्माता तीसरे पक्ष के सॉफ़्टवेयर को इसे एक्सेस करने से रोकने के प्रयास में, अपने कच्चे छवि प्रारूप में सभी या डेटा के हिस्से को एन्क्रिप्ट करने के लिए इतनी दूर चले गए हैं।[4] अपरिष्कृत छवि प्रारूपों के इस लगातार बढ़ते ढेर को देखते हुए, और निर्माताओं द्वारा उनके लिए अनिश्चित और असंगत समर्थन को देखते हुए, कई फ़ोटोग्राफ़रों को चिंता है कि उनकी मूल्यवान कच्ची छवियां अपठनीय हो सकती हैं क्योंकि आवश्यक एप्लिकेशन और ऑपरेटिंग सिस्टम अप्रचलित हो जाते हैं।[5]

मालिकाना डिकोडिंग सॉफ़्टवेयर के विपरीत, dcraw सादगी, सुवाह्यता (सॉफ़्टवेयर), और निरंतरता के लिए प्रयास करता है, जैसा कि इसके लेखक द्वारा व्यक्त किया गया है: और एक एएनएसआई सी प्रोग्राम बनाए रखें जो किसी भी ऑपरेटिंग सिस्टम को चलाने वाले किसी भी कंप्यूटर पर किसी भी डिजिटल कैमरे से किसी भी कच्ची छवि को डिकोड करता है।

डिजाइन

डीक्रॉ वी. 8.99 का स्क्रीनशॉट

क्योंकि कई कच्चे छवि प्रारूप कैमरे के एक मेक या मॉडल के लिए विशिष्ट होते हैं, नए मॉडल का समर्थन करने के लिए dcraw को अक्सर अपडेट किया जाता है। कई मालिकाना कच्चे छवि प्रारूपों के लिए, dcraw का स्रोत कोड (ज्यादातर रिवर्स इंजीनियरिंग पर आधारित) सबसे अच्छा या केवल सार्वजनिक रूप से उपलब्ध दस्तावेज है। dcraw वर्तमान में कई सौ कैमरों के कच्चे स्वरूपों का समर्थन करता है।[6]

dcraw यूनिक्स दर्शन के आसपास बनाया गया है। यह प्रोग्राम एक कमांड-लाइन दुभाषिया उपकरण है जो प्रक्रिया के लिए कच्ची छवि फ़ाइलों की एक सूची लेता है, साथ ही वांछित किसी भी छवि समायोजन विकल्प के साथ। dcraw विभिन्न उच्च-स्तरीय कच्चे छवि-प्रसंस्करण अनुप्रयोगों (जैसे दर्शक और कन्वर्टर्स) के लिए आधार के रूप में कार्य करता है, दोनों मुक्त और मुक्त स्रोत सॉफ़्टवेयर के साथ-साथ मालिकाना सॉफ़्टवेयर भी।

जीयूआई फ्रंट-एंड्स

कई GUI फ्रंट एंड प्रोसेसर (प्रोग्राम) | dcraw के लिए फ्रंट-एंड उपलब्ध हैं। ये एप्लिकेशन कच्ची छवियों की वास्तविक प्रोसेसिंग करने के लिए आगे और पीछे समाप्त होता है | बैक-एंड के रूप में dcraw का उपयोग करते हैं, लेकिन एक ग्राफिकल इंटरफ़ेस प्रस्तुत करते हैं जिसके साथ इमेज प्रोसेसिंग विकल्पों को समायोजित किया जा सकता है।

  • AZImage - विंडोज के लिए इमेज कन्वर्टर (dcraw के बजाय LibRaw का उपयोग करता है)।
  • darktable - विंडोज, लिनक्स और मैकओएस के लिए एक स्टैंडअलोन रॉ डेवलपर
  • dcraw-सहायता - लिनक्स के लिए
  • dcRAW-X - macOS के लिए
  • डिज़ीकैम - लिनक्स के लिए
  • IdeaMK द्वारा DNG व्यूअर - विंडोज के लिए रॉ इमेज व्यूअर
  • EasyHDR - विंडोज़ के लिए
  • gimp-dcraw - Windows, Linux, और macOS के लिए GIMP प्लग-इन
  • हेलिकॉन फ़िल्टर - फोटो एडिटर, विंडोज के लिए रॉ प्रोसेसिंग के लिए dcraw का उपयोग कर सकता है
  • कोनवर्टर - विंडोज के लिए
  • nUFRaw - एक स्टैंडअलोन कच्चा डेवलपर, Linux के लिए UFRaw का एक नया संस्करण
  • फीवर - macOS के लिए
  • रॉड्रॉप - विंडोज के लिए
  • रॉस्टूडियो - लिनक्स के लिए एक स्टैंडअलोन रॉ डेवलपर
  • SilkRaw - Amiga OS4, AROS और MorphOS के लिए एम्बेडेड थंबनेल और लॉन्च बैच रूपांतरण निर्यात करता है
  • एसएनएस-एचडीआर - विंडोज के लिए
  • UFRaw - विंडोज, लिनक्स और मैकओएस के लिए एक स्टैंडअलोन रॉ डेवलपर और GIMP प्लग-इन

संदर्भ

  1. 1.0 1.1 1.2 Dave Coffin (2018). "dcraw.c,v -- विस्तृत विस्तृत RCS फ़ाइल पूर्ण करें". Archived from the original on 2019-01-29. Retrieved 2019-12-19. 
  2. "Index of /dcraw/archive". Retrieved 21 February 2020.
  3. According to the Revision Control System log
  4. "Raw storm in a teacup?". Digital Photography Review. 2005-04-27.
  5. Larry Strunk (2006-03-19). "रॉ समस्या". OpenRAW. Archived from the original on 2007-12-10.
  6. "लिनक्स में कच्चे डिजिटल फोटो को डिकोड करना". Archived from the original on 2016-10-19. Retrieved 2005-10-25.


बाहरी संबंध